| Field Group | Details Collected | |-------------|-------------------| | Taxpayer Info | TIN, Business Name, Tax Period (Ethiopian Calendar Year), Category (A/B/C) | | Revenue | Gross sales/service revenue, other operating income, non-operating income | | Direct Costs | Cost of goods sold (beginning inventory + purchases - ending inventory) | | Operating Expenses | Rent, salaries, utilities, depreciation, transport, professional fees, bank charges, repairs | | Other Adjustments | Non-deductible expenses (add-back), exempt income (subtract) |

Filing business income taxes with the Ethiopian Revenues and Customs Authority (ERCA)—now under the Ministry of Revenues (MoR)—requires absolute precision. For Category A and Category B taxpayers, compiling financial data into a standardized format is mandatory. Utilizing an Excel-based declaration form streamlines this process, minimizes mathematical errors, and ensures compliance with Ethiopian tax laws.
